WebJul 23, 2003 · The adhesion energy, measured in either tack or peel tests, is known to be strongly influenced by the viscoelastic nature of the adhesive. It is greatest with high molecular weight, slightly cross-linked polymers with a large molecular weight between entanglements and a glass transition temperature about 50° below the use temperature. Odian, Principles of Polymerization, 4 th edition, Willey-Interscience, New York … florida purple wildflower identificationWeb1 day ago · Large, high molecular weight polymers such as hyaluronic acid play a significant role in maintaining a high viscosity of the synovial fluid, which helps maintain a fluid film and reduces friction ... great west ny insWebSep 7, 2024 · Dispersion forces depend on the polarizability of a molecule. Larger molecules generally are more polarizable, so large polymers with high molecular weights can have significant dispersion forces.
